Late Saturday afternoon, the Mahopac Falls Fire Dept., Carmel Police, and EMStar paramedic were dispatched to Grandview Dr. in the Lake Baldwin section of the district for smoke in the house. EMS was added to the response after a call for the resident experiencing troubled breathing. First arriving units found smoke coming from the basement and upon entry, found a malfunction with the oil burner. As interior crews set up exhaust fans to clear the smoke, MFVFD EMS and EMStar paramedic began to triage the residents of the house. An 'all clear' was called for the residents and for the structure, all FD equipment packed up and headed back to Quarters.
